      e Crime has been increasing at a faster rate in Appalachia than for the nation as a whole. Between 1980 and 1995, violent crime rates have increased from 47 percent to 53 percent of the national average and property crime rates have increased from 58 percent to 65 percent of the national average.

      homicides per year within the Nation’s boundaries, which represents a homicide rate well above the national average (20–33 homicides per 100,000 people compared to 6-13 per 100,000 nationally). Based on the most recent census data, the homicide rate on the Navajo Nation is four times the national average.
